THE SASKATCHEWAN STORY: The Jawahar Kalra family KALRA Jawahar, MD.,PhD.,FRCPC
Dr. Jawahar (Jay) Kalra, an award-winning Saskatchewan heart researcher and committed cultural and community advocate, was born on April 2, 1949 at Aligarh, India, an agricultural trade centre in the province of Uttar Pradesh, almost 120 km from Delhi and only 86 kilometres from India’s famous white marble mausoleum, the Taj Mahal, one of the seven wonders of the world.
